Early Life and Education
Shaffy Bello was born on October 8, 1970, in Lagos, Nigeria. She grew up in a loving home, nurtured by her parents, Mr. and Mrs. Bello. As a child, she enjoyed a vibrant family life, although details about her siblings remain private. In 1987, her family relocated to the United States, where she completed her education. Despite the success she achieved, specifics about her academic background are not widely publicized. Shaffy proudly identifies with her Yoruba heritage and practices Islam.
Career Overview
Shaffy Bello’s career in the entertainment industry began in 1997 when she contributed her exceptional vocals to the hit song “Love Me Jeje” by her cousin, Seyi Sodimu. This song quickly became a street anthem in Nigeria, showcasing her talent to a broad audience. Following this initial success, Shaffy released a gospel album in the United States, which led to a global tour and further established her as a talented singer.
In 2009, she returned to Nigeria to pursue a career in Nollywood, the thriving Nigerian film industry. Shaffy made her acting debut in the Yoruba film Eti Keta (Third Party), directed by Daniel Ademinokan. Her portrayal of Aunty Shaffy in this film marked her entry into Nollywood, where she quickly gained recognition for her exceptional talent.
Major Works
Over the years, Shaffy Bello has starred in numerous films and television series, including:
- Eti Keta (Yoruba film, debut)
- Tinsel (2012, TV series, as Joanne Lawson)
- Taste of Love (2012, TV series, as Adesuwa)
- When Love Happens (2014)
- Gbomo Gbomo Express (2015)
- It’s Her Day (2016, as Mrs. Hernandez)
- Moth to a Flame (2016)
- Ovy’s Voice (2017, as Mrs. G)
- Chief Daddy (2018)
- Voiceless Scream (2018)
- Elevator Baby (2019, as Mrs. Williams)
- Nneka the Pretty Serpent (2020, as Dr.)
- The Black Book (2023)
- Shanty Town (2023)
Shaffy’s role as Adesuwa in Taste of Love was particularly praised for its authenticity, further solidifying her reputation as a versatile actress.
Personal Life
Shaffy Bello was married to Mr. Akinrimisi for over 25 years before their divorce in 2020. The couple faced challenges primarily due to the long-distance nature of their relationship, as Shaffy was pursuing her acting career in Nigeria while her husband resided in the United States. In interviews, Shaffy has expressed no regrets about their separation, emphasizing that it was necessary for both parties to achieve their personal and professional goals.
The couple has two children, Ashley and Ashton, who were 13 and 11 years old, respectively, when Shaffy returned to Nigeria in 2009. Although their children remained in the United States, Ashley is pursuing a career as a model and vlogger, while Ashton is working as a brand promoter. Shaffy is dedicated to investing in her children, seeing it as an essential part of her legacy.
Awards and Recognition
Shaffy Bello’s contributions to the entertainment industry have not gone unnoticed. She has received several nominations and awards, including:
- 2012 Best of Nollywood Awards: Nominated for Best Lead Actress in an English Movie
- 2016 City People Entertainment Awards: Nominated for Best Actress of the Year
- 2018 City People Movie Award: Won The Face of Nollywood (English)
- 2018 The New Telegraph Awards: Won Best Actress of the Year (Female)
- 2019 Abuja International Film Festival: Won two major awards for “Your Excellency”
These accolades highlight her talent and dedication to her craft.
